James Inglis Hamilton Life story
General James Inglis Hamilton was a Scottish soldier. He enlisted in the British Army in 1755 and commanded several regiments. He was the only colonel of the 113th Regiment of Foot. During the Seven Years' War, Hamilton fought in the Siege of Fort St Philip, the Raid on St Malo, and the Capture of Belle Île.
